Reporting to the Financial Controller, the Junior Accountant will responsible for maintaining accounting principles, practices and procedures to ensure accurate and timely financial statements. Also performs analyzing, recording transactions effectively and efficiently to be able to finish the financial reporting in a timely manner with accuracy; overviews AP, AR and inventory are recorded and reported properly; assists Great Plains implementation processing; prepare forecast; provides holiday relief and other duties as assigned.

As a Junior Accountant, you will:

  • Meets accounting financial objectives by performing the following activities:

  • Reviewing the stores monthly bank reconciliations.

  • Reconciling stores A/P with inter-com.

  • Responding the stores questions regarding report cards.

  • Maintaining the accuracy of the general ledger information, fixed asset schedule, filing taxes.

  • Preparing, recording month end journal entries, report cards, financial statements, and management reports.

  • Recording year-end adjustments, preparing working papers for year-end audit purpose.

  • Preparing store budget and forecast.

  • Maintaining good records keeping and good filing system.

  • Maintaining licensee records.

  • Supervising team members.

  • Vacation back up for other team members.

  • Other accounting duties as assigned.

  • Helps to check financial status by monitoring revenue and expenses; coordinating the collection, consolidation, and evaluation of financial data; preparing special reports.

  • Participates in maintaining accounting controls by establishing a chart of accounts.

  • Helps other departments in interpreting accounting policy; applying observations and recommendations to operational issues.

  • Maintains financial security by establishing internal controls (SOX environment) and other related systems.

  • Assists the Financial Controller in monthly financial close process, including ensuring all costs incurred are properly recorded, reviewing journal entries, account balance reconciliations and Store P&L preparation.

  • Supports payroll team by calculating the quarterly bonus for Store Managers and Staff.

  • Engages in the implementation process of Great Plains or other ERP project.

  • Participates in the ongoing development/establishment of accounting policies and procedures.

  • Supports the Financial Controller in preparation of auditing process to ensure successful audit results and compliance.

  • Be proactive in providing recommendations for changes as needed and ensure that company policies and procedures are followed.

REQUIREMENTS, SKILLS, AND KNOWLEDGE:

  • Minimum 1 year experience in bookkeeping, accounting, administration, or similar role

  • Diploma in Accounting

  • Intermediate computer skills – including Microsoft Office

  • Good communication and interpersonal skills

  • Strategic thinker with strong business acumen and analytical skills

  • Ability to work autonomously while managing multiple priorities

  • Ability to multi-task; work on variety of projects simultaneously

  • Establish credibility at all levels of the organization through communication, knowledge and professional presence

Kin’s Farm Market is a Canadian-owned specialty produce retailer that comprises corporate and franchise stores with 29 locations in British Columbia. Our mission is to be a leader in specialty produce through a family-team environment by delivering freshness, offering unique customer service, promoting healthy lifestyles, and providing rewarding careers.
